Nucleic acidis include
irinina [24]

Answer: De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A)

Ribonucleic acid (RNA

Explanation:

Nucleic acids are simply referred to as the macromolecules which aids in the storage of genetic information. It should also be noted that nucleic acids enable the production of protein.

Nucleic acids include the De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) and also the Ribonucleic acid (RNA).
